Stock News Premium = Hydrogen-powered Commercial Vehicles will accelerate in popularity with Toyota's introduction.
While the growth of the EV (Electric Vehicle) market in Europe and the U.S. is becoming more evident, the deployment of vehicles that utilize Fuel Cell Energy (FC) is expanding. Toyota Motor <7203.T> is expected to invest in a new FC truck by the end of next year. As the proliferation of hydrogen-powered Commercial Vehicles becomes more realistic, it is time to mark relevant stocks again. <Aiming for sales of 5,000 units per year> FC generates electricity using hydrogen and oxygen from the air. Since it does not emit carbon dioxide, it has gained attention as a clean power source in recent years.

It has been reported that Japan, the United States, and South Korea will embark on joint development of advanced technologies that are important for economic security. They will establish a research framework involving four projects related to hydrogen production, with participation from 10 national research institutes across the three countries. Relevant companies in hydrogen production include Iwatani <8088.T>, IHI <7013.T>, Kawasaki Heavy Industries <7012.T>, Asahi Kasei <3407.T>, Chiyoda <6366.T>, and Kakoki <6331.T>. Sony Group Corp, upward revision on March 25 operating profit 1 trillion 335 billion yen ← 1 trillion 310 billion yen.
Sony Group Corp (6758) announced a revision of its Financial Estimates for the fiscal year ending March 2025. Revenue has been revised upwards from 12 trillion 710 billion yen to 13 trillion 200 billion yen, and operating profit from 1 trillion 310 billion yen to 1 trillion 335 billion yen. Entertainment-related segments such as Gaming and music are performing steadily.
